SHS girls 1st, boys 2nd at Docker Invite

Tiger girls finish second, boys third

The Superior High School cross country team competed in the Ashland Invitational Thursday evening with the Spartan girls finishing first and the boys second.

The Northwestern Tigers were also in action, with their girls finishing second and boys third.

Chequamegon won the boys team title.

Ashland’s Bryce Miller won the boys race in 16:38. Northwestern’s Ryan Lind was second in 17:06 and Superior’s Evan Walpole and Chris Carey were fourth and fifth in 17:14 and 17:20.

Northwestern’s Jordan Johnson won the girls race with a time of 16:35. Superior’s top finisher was Malley O’Brien, who finished fourth in 17:02.

Both the Spartans and Tigers will be back in action at 5 p.m. Thursday at the Spooner Invitational.
